Xen 
 
Home About Xen.org Xen Xen Summit Wiki Mailing List Bug Tracker Xen Downloads
 
   
 

xen-changelog

[Xen-changelog] Undo the unintended changes to vm86.c that came in throu

To: xen-changelog@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-changelog] Undo the unintended changes to vm86.c that came in through the last merge.
From: Xen patchbot -unstable <patchbot-unstable@xxxxxxxxxxxxxxxxxxx>
Date: Wed, 31 Aug 2005 08:30:58 +0000
Delivery-date: Wed, 31 Aug 2005 08:35:23 +0000
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-changelog-request@lists.xensource.com?subject=help>
List-id: BK change log <xen-changelog.lists.xensource.com>
List-post: <mailto:xen-changelog@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/cgi-bin/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=unsubscribe>
Reply-to: xen-devel@xxxxxxxxxxxxxxxxxxx
Sender: xen-changelog-bounces@xxxxxxxxxxxxxxxxxxx
# HG changeset patch
# User adsharma@xxxxxxxxxxxxxxxxxxxx
# Node ID cd984b3478f6403ad37ae2b72a246169de337b5c
# Parent  9c011dd3f6b7f38ba03de644018d366aa750cf4b
Undo the unintended changes to vm86.c that came in through the last merge.

diff -r 9c011dd3f6b7 -r cd984b3478f6 tools/firmware/vmxassist/vm86.c
--- a/tools/firmware/vmxassist/vm86.c   Mon Aug 22 18:31:19 2005
+++ b/tools/firmware/vmxassist/vm86.c   Mon Aug 22 18:37:48 2005
@@ -38,7 +38,7 @@
 enum vm86_mode mode;
 
 #ifdef DEBUG
-int traceset = 0xff;
+int traceset = 0;
 
 char *states[] = {
        "<VM86_REAL>",
@@ -446,8 +446,6 @@
 #endif
                        if (getreg(regs, modrm) & CR0_PE)
                                set_mode(regs, VM86_REAL_TO_PROTECTED);
-                        else
-                               set_mode(regs, VM86_REAL);
 
                        break;
                case 3:
@@ -605,9 +603,7 @@
 {
        switch (newmode) {
        case VM86_REAL:
-               if ((mode == VM86_PROTECTED_TO_REAL) ||
-                    (mode == VM86_REAL_TO_PROTECTED)) {
-                       regs->eflags &= ~EFLAGS_TF;
+               if (mode == VM86_PROTECTED_TO_REAL) {
                        real_mode(regs);
                        break;
                } else if (mode == VM86_REAL) {

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og

<Prev in Thread] Current Thread [Next in Thread>
  • [Xen-changelog] Undo the unintended changes to vm86.c that came in through the last merge., Xen patchbot -unstable <=